Together with the news about the emancipation of conditions for business, today it became known about the detention of Vitaly Arbuzov, the head of the Fenox holding, which has been dealing with automotive parts since 1989, the founder of Arvitfood (Preston stores) and the owner of many other assets. Today KGC commented on the detention.

- Department financial investigations The State Control Committee, together with the Department of Financial Monitoring of the State Control Committee, in the framework of combating systemic crimes in the economic sphere, identified and suppressed large-scale illegal activities of the Chairman of the Board of Directors of the Fenox Global Group and a number of officials Belarusian business entities associated with non-payment of taxes on an especially large scale,- BelTA quotes a message from the KGC press service.

As explained in the Department of Financial Investigations, the chairman of the board of directors of the Fenox Global Group is suspected of carrying out illegal activities in Belarus since 2010 related to tax evasion, as well as illegally receiving value added tax from the budget.

Thus, the Belarusian enterprises controlled by him, firstly, overestimated the cost of imported products many times over, which allowed them to increase costs and reduce the taxable base for paying taxes.

Secondly, selling products in Belarus, Russia and Ukraine for cash, they issued documents for the export of goods at a reduced price, which made it possible not only to underestimate revenue, but also to return VAT from the budget.

In addition, the purchased goods were sold to large industrial enterprises in Belarus (Minsk Automobile Plant JSC, Minsk Wheel Tractor Plant JSC, Peleng JSC), as well as in Russia, which subsequently affected the cost of their products. Understating revenues and overstating costs allowed enterprises to illegally minimize the amount of taxes they paid, in fact transferring only income tax and contributions to the fund to the budget. social protection population from the wages of their workers. At the same time, in addition to the accrued salary, employees were also paid money in envelopes in amounts of 2 thousand rubles.

The amount of unpaid taxes established on the basis of the collected materials exceeded 100 million rubles, and the amount of VAT illegally returned from the budget - more than 20 million. Based on these facts, the Department of Financial Investigations initiated 8 criminal cases under parts 1-4 of Article 210 (illegal entrepreneurial activity) of the Criminal Code, as well as 11 criminal cases under parts 1 and 2 of Article 243 (tax evasion).

18 people were recognized as suspects in criminal cases, 12 of whom were detained. During the production of urgent investigative and other procedural actions in criminal cases, accounting documents, computer technology and other media containing information characterizing the criminal activities of suspects, as well as foreign currency in total amount more than $115 thousand in equivalent. In addition, debit transactions on settlement accounts of enterprises used to commit crimes, on which the equivalent of more than 3.5 million rubles are blocked, have been suspended. In order to compensate for the damage caused to the state in the form of unpaid taxes and returned VAT, the property of the suspects was seized, including expensive real estate (cottages, apartments) and cars. Currently, a preliminary investigation is underway on the initiated criminal cases.

Having earned the first money on the supply of imported components, Arbuzov in the mid-1990s bought equipment from Siemens, which had just said goodbye to the production of auto parts. The Bremse Hydraulik stand went to the company along with the order - the first customer was the German ATE (Teves Continental), which was supplied with front brake calipers and brake cylinders for that conveyor assembly at Audi and Volkswagen.

Vitaly Arbuzov, Chairman of the Board of Directors of the Fenox Global Group, has been released.


Vitaly Arbuzov. Photo from the site "Tomorrow of your country"

“On Friday evening, around 7 p.m., he was released. Quite unexpected. The measure of restraint has been changed to a personal guarantee, ”said the interlocutors from Arbuzov’s entourage.

A personal guarantee implies that several persons have given written commitments that Arbuzov, being at large, will not hide from the investigation and court, will not interfere with the investigation of the case or its consideration by the court, and will not engage in criminal activities.

As previously reported, in April 2017, the Financial Investigation Department of the State Control Committee, together with the Financial Monitoring Department of KGC, “identified and stopped large-scale illegal activities of Vitaly Arbuzov, Chairman of the Board of Directors of the Fenox Global Group, and a number of officials of Belarusian business entities.”

As a result, in the spring its main manufacturing enterprises were on the verge of closing.

Detained more than a year back Arbuzov is suspected of carrying out illegal activities since 2010 related to tax evasion, as well as illegal receipt of VAT from the budget. In particular, KGC reported that Belarusian enterprises controlled by it, firstly, overestimated the cost of imported products by several times, which allowed them to increase costs and reduce the taxable base for paying taxes. Secondly, selling products in Belarus, Russia, and Ukraine for cash, they prepared documents for the export of goods at a reduced price, which made it possible not only to underestimate revenue, but also to return VAT from the budget. The purchased goods were also sold to large industrial enterprises in Belarus, MAZ, MZKT, Peleng, as well as in Russia, which subsequently affected the cost of their products.

As a result, the enterprises of the group “illegally minimized the amount of taxes they paid, in fact transferring to the budget only income tax and contributions to the social protection fund with wages of their employees”, the employees also received their salaries “in envelopes”, KGC found out.

According to the UK, the amount of tax evasion reaches about 40 million rubles. Criminal cases were initiated under Parts 1-4 of Article 210 (Theft by abuse of official authority) of the Criminal Code, as well as under Parts 1 and 2 of Article 243 (Evasion of payment of taxes, fees) of the Criminal Code.

In January 2018, two more were detained in the case against the Fenox Global Group company, against whom criminal cases were initiated in connection with assisting in tax evasion. Five employees of the company were in custody.
